Sandra Stanley Holton is a scholar working on Sociology and Political Science, History and Religious studies. According to data from OpenAlex, Sandra Stanley Holton has authored 28 papers receiving a total of 258 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 15 papers in Sociology and Political Science, 10 papers in History and 6 papers in Religious studies. Recurrent topics in Sandra Stanley Holton’s work include Historical Studies on Reproduction, Gender, Health, and Societal Changes (10 papers), Historical Gender and Feminism Studies (9 papers) and Religion, Gender, and Enlightenment (6 papers). Sandra Stanley Holton is often cited by papers focused on Historical Studies on Reproduction, Gender, Health, and Societal Changes (10 papers), Historical Gender and Feminism Studies (9 papers) and Religion, Gender, and Enlightenment (6 papers). Sandra Stanley Holton collaborates with scholars based in Australia and Ireland. Sandra Stanley Holton's co-authors include Leila J. Rupp, Martin Pugh, Lucy Bland, Christine Bolt, Margaret D. Allen, Alison Mackinnon, Susan Kingsley Kent, Claire Goldberg Moses and Gay L. Gullickson and has published in prestigious journals such as The American Historical Review, Feminist Studies and History Workshop Journal.
